Frequently Asked Questions

What are the most popular spa services offered by beauty spas in Big Stone Gap?

In Big Stone Gap, you'll find that local beauty spas often specialize in services that provide deep relaxation and natural rejuvenation, reflecting the serene mountain setting. Popular treatments include therapeutic deep tissue massages to ease tension from exploring the nearby trails, hydrating facials using gentle products suitable for our variable Appalachian climate, and classic spa manicures/pedicures. Many spas also offer waxing and tinting services. It's a good idea to call ahead, as some smaller spas might have a more focused menu than a big-city salon.

How much should I expect to pay for a basic facial or massage in Big Stone Gap?

Pricing in Big Stone Gap is generally quite reasonable compared to larger metropolitan areas. For a standard, hour-long therapeutic massage or a basic facial, you can typically expect to pay between $65 and $85. Specialty treatments like hot stone therapy or anti-aging facials may range from $85 to $110. It's always best to check the specific spa's website or call them directly for an exact price list, as offerings and prices can vary between local establishments.

What is the best way to book an appointment at a local spa, and how far in advance should I schedule?

Given that Big Stone Gap is a smaller town, many of the best spas are locally-owned and may have limited appointment slots. The most reliable way to book is by calling the spa directly. For weekdays, booking a few days to a week in advance is usually sufficient. However, if you're planning a weekend visit, especially around a local event like the Trail of the Lonesome Pine Festival, we recommend scheduling one to two weeks in advance to ensure you get your preferred time.

How can I be sure of the quality and cleanliness of a spa in a smaller town like Big Stone Gap?

You can feel confident in the quality of local spas by looking for a few key indicators. First, check if the licensed estheticians and massage therapists have their credentials displayed. Second, read online reviews on platforms like Google and Facebook to see what other local clients are saying. Reputable spas in the area, such as those often recommended by guests at The Inn at Wise or by word-of-mouth, take immense pride in their work and maintain impeccable, sanitized environments. Don't hesitate to ask about their sanitation protocols when you call—a professional spa will be happy to put your mind at ease.

Are there any local considerations, like parking or what to wear, I should know before my spa visit?

Absolutely, a few local tips can make your visit smoother. Most spas in downtown Big Stone Gap have convenient on-street parking or a small private lot, but it's wise to ask about parking specifics when you book. As for attire, comfort is key—you'll be changing into a robe for many services. The atmosphere here is very relaxed and casual, so there's no need for fancy attire before or after your treatment. Also, since our weather in the mountains can change quickly, you might want to bring a light jacket regardless of the season.
